Last official day at work
14th July - My last official day at recruit express.

Greatest things about this job:

1) Absolutely great colleagues
2) Wacking near distance from my house
3) Sense of satisfaction when you find a job for someone
4) Shows you what the real society is like
5) As time goes by, you'll learn how to scrutinize ppl and know if they're good or if they are some sh*tty candidates

Crummy parts of the job:

1) Anger you get from having the misfortune to meet people who are born with absolutely no sense of responsibility whatsoever.
2) Crappy people who are looking for a job and yet refuse to answer their phone.
3) Arrogant beings who think that they're so great that everybody is offering them a job.
4) People who goes MIA in the midst of a job. [Refer to point 1]
5) Absolutely ridiculous reasons for not going work like "Sorry but I've no money to take a bus and hence I can't go to work" [I don't blame you if you go like WTH?]

Minus the crappy people I met, this job is still by far the greatest. I've to say it certainly aids alot in helping me gain maturity and learning to speak with people. Ok enough said, shall bring on some visual memories now.

P.S. Amanda, let me answer your Q here - coz itz too long for me to type in the taggie, hee! I'm using photoshop for all my collages. What I do is to create one large canvas first and drag individual pictures into this main canvas. If there's a need to, I might just rotate the pictures to give a nice visual effect. All the colourful background you see in the large canvas is actually created by photoshop brushes. I put captions over the pictures as the last decorative purpose. Itz all kinda trial n error so you gotta try it out yourself, there's no fix way to doing it. =) Hope this answers your question.
